Transaction 08f51cdf9f7e750340685ab24aa1759796d875283d8859cc485e8b75167390e0
1 Input
1 Output
-
08f51cdf9f7e750340685ab24aa1759796d875283d8859cc485e8b75167390e0:0
- value
- 379743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eff8cb7994a3edbddfe08be2253af3a71c201f70 OP_EQUAL
- address
- 3PZsTxZ8dxeT8ePshtU2GkQ7c5dyUYwLxU